猿代码 — 科研/AI模型/高性能计算
0

超越极限:GPU加速高性能计算实战技巧

摘要: 在当今信息时代,高性能计算(HPC)已经成为许多科学、工程和商业领域中不可或缺的工具。随着数据量的不断增加和计算复杂性的提高,传统的CPU计算已经难以满足需求。GPU加速高性能计算应运而生,其在并行计算方面拥 ...
在当今信息时代,高性能计算(HPC)已经成为许多科学、工程和商业领域中不可或缺的工具。随着数据量的不断增加和计算复杂性的提高,传统的CPU计算已经难以满足需求。

GPU加速高性能计算应运而生,其在并行计算方面拥有巨大优势。GPU作为图形处理器的基础,其多核架构和并行计算能力使其在科学计算、机器学习、人工智能等领域得到了广泛应用。

要充分发挥GPU加速高性能计算的效能,首先需要了解GPU计算的基本原理及架构特点。只有深入理解GPU的运行机制,才能充分利用其强大的计算能力。

在实际应用中,合理的任务划分和负载均衡是GPU加速高性能计算的关键。通过将大问题分解为多个小任务并合理分配给不同的GPU核心,可以最大限度地提高计算效率。

此外,合理优化算法和数据结构也是GPU加速高性能计算的重要一环。通过选择适合GPU架构的算法和数据结构,可以有效减少数据传输和计算开销,提升计算速度和性能。

值得一提的是,GPU加速高性能计算并不是万能的解决方案,也有其局限性。在应用GPU加速计算时,需要根据具体的问题特点和计算需求来选择合适的解决方案,以取得最佳的效果。

总的来说,GPU加速高性能计算是一项复杂而又具有挑战性的任务,但只要充分利用GPU的并行计算能力,合理优化算法和数据结构,以及合理的任务划分和负载均衡,就能实现超越极限的高性能计算。希望本文的实战技巧能为您的GPU加速计算提供一些启发和帮助。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-17 05:58
  • 0
    粉丝
  • 290
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)